Transaction 687a2977715f35d24e8243a2c01163d4e5582d556e2fa0da3f0ec3b7685a1848
1 Input
1 Output
-
687a2977715f35d24e8243a2c01163d4e5582d556e2fa0da3f0ec3b7685a1848:0
- value
- 2941006
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d8c748e9de459579e9531d5eb22daaf18670b04
- address
- bc1q3kx8fr5au3v40854x827kgk64uvxwzcyts2r7g